#SalesforceSpring24 – Lead Intelligence View

#1MinuteTip #SalesforceSpring24 Lead Intelligence View engagement metrics let sellers quickly see an overview of which leads are engaging and which need more attention. Insights include case insights, email insights, and Einstein Conversation Insights. And activity metrics now include events as well as tasks.

Product Area: Sales Cloud

1. Turn on Lead Intelligence View under Setup

Turn on Lead Intelligence View under Setup

2. In the Lead tab, click on ‘Intelligence View’

Switch to Lead Intelligence View

3. Lead engagement metrics include:

  • Not contacted—No calls or emails occurred in the last year
  • Contacted attempted—Outgoing calls or emails occurred in the last 30 days, without meaningful engagements
  • Engaged—At least one inbound engagement occurred
  • Meeting scheduled—At least one event is scheduled in the next 30 days
  • Meeting declined—A scheduled event was declined
  • Disqualified—The contact has a call result of unqualified or not interested, or has opted out of calls or emails
